Lol. Campbell has beaten Lincoln Riley, Gary Patterson, Mario Cristobal and Tom Herman. OU and TCU were both top 5 one year. And he is doing it with a roster comprised of mostly 3* talent.

2017- 26 commits ( 26 3*)

2018- 21 commits (1 4* and 20 3*)

2019- 23 commits (2 4* and 21 3*)

2020- 23 commits (1 4* and 22 3*)

That’s 93 total commits over the past 4 years. With 89 3* players. He has beaten some really good teams. Yeah his first year was rough but since then he has done really well.

2017- 5 total losses by a combined 24 points.

2018- 5 losses by a combined 43 points

2019- 6 losses by a combined 45 points

2020- 3 losses by a combined 26 points


In the last 4 years his biggest loss was to Notre Dame. Your critique of Campbell fails. The guy is one hell of a coach.
